A large number of food, chemical, daily chemical and granular product manufacturers face the same hidden trouble: ordinary thin packaging bags cannot block external moisture, oxygen and light intrusion. Even if goods are stored indoors, internal contents will agglomerate, oxidize, go stale or deteriorate within a short period. This problem is especially serious for powdery and granular materials, as tiny gaps in inferior seals will continuously reduce shelf life and increase the scrap rate of finished goods. Professional industrial-grade flexible packaging structures target this core defect, forming multi-layer barrier protection that extends effective storage time greatly.

Enterprises that rely on cross-regional logistics and export transportation often underestimate packaging wear risks during stacking, extrusion and bumpy transportation. Low-cost bags are prone to cracking, delamination and seam bursting after repeated friction and pressure. Once packages break in transit, sellers bear freight compensation, re-delivery costs and customer complaint handling fees. Professional flexible packaging manufacturer adopts reinforced heat-sealing technology and high-tensile composite film materials, greatly improving anti-extrusion and anti-tearing performance to adapt complex international and domestic logistics environments.

Different packaged goods have distinct anti-corrosion, anti-static, oil-resistant and waterproof requirements, yet most generic packaging products cannot meet diversified scene standards. Food packaging needs strict food-grade safety certification, chemical packaging requires corrosion resistance and leakage prevention, and heavy-duty packaging demands ultra-high load-bearing performance. Blindly using universal bags easily causes chemical reaction corrosion, food safety hidden dangers and abnormal leakage accidents, bringing unnecessary regulatory risks and safety accidents to enterprises. Customized structured packaging fully matches material characteristics, storage environment and sales channels of different industries.

Many buyers misunderstand that thicker packaging equals better quality, which is a widespread wrong purchasing concept. Excessively thick films raise overall packaging costs, increase transportation weight charges, and reduce bag sealing efficiency. Conversely, overly thin films sacrifice stability and safety. Scientific matching of film thickness, layer structure and sealing process achieves a perfect balance between cost control and practical performance, helping enterprises reduce comprehensive operating costs while maintaining stable packaging protection effects for goods.

Hidden quality problems of packaging bags are usually exposed after bulk delivery and long-term storage, rather than being visible during sample inspection. Inferior products have no obvious defects in short-term use, but accumulate risks batch by batch. After a large number of finished products are packaged, once quality abnormalities occur, enterprises will face massive inventory losses and downstream channel disputes that are difficult to remedy. Systematic customized flexible packaging undergoes strict pressure testing, leakage testing, high and low temperature resistance testing before leaving the factory, eliminating potential hazards from the source of production.

In addition to basic protection functions, qualified flexible packaging also optimizes product display, stacking convenience and automatic packaging adaptability. Irregular bag shapes, soft uneven materials and unstable size tolerance will reduce production line packaging speed, increase manual sorting workload and affect warehouse stacking efficiency. Standardized size precision, flat bag shape and smooth material surface greatly improve automatic packaging matching degree, lower labor costs and improve overall production operation efficiency of the enterprise.
